Overview
EN ISO 5211:2017/prA1 is an important amendment to the international standard for industrial valves, focusing specifically on part-turn actuator attachments. This amendment-Amendment 1 to ISO 5211:2017-addresses crucial design updates to key dimensions of actuator attachments used on part-turn valves, enhancing standardization in valve actuation mechanisms. Developed collaboratively by ISO Technical Committee ISO/TC 153 (Valves) and the European Committee for Standardization (CEN/TC 69), this document supports consistent and reliable valve-actuator connections across many industries.

Annex B
(normative)
Dimensions of keys and keyways
B.1 Basis for keys and keyways dimensioning
With ISO R773: 1969 being withdrawn, there is currently no international standard defining keys and
keyways available. Since for driven by key (see 7.2), keys and keyways are the means to transfer torque
from the actuator to the valve, information on design and dimensions is given in Annex B.
B.2 Key and keyway forms
Forms for key and keyway shall fulfill the requirements given in Figure B.1 to Figure B.3.
Keys and keyways according to low patterns are not described in this Annex.
Bolts for retaining of keys, slants for disassembly of keys and holes for spiral pins are common with
larger key sizes, but are not described in this Annex.
